§ 18-16-509 — Immunity from civil liability

For any action or threatened action taken to enforce a right or remedy provided by this subchapter, a landlord, a premises owner, an agent or attorney for the premises owner, and a real estate licensee as defined in § 17-42-103 are immune from civil liability for the breach of an express or implied covenant concerning the possession or quiet enjoyment of the leased premises.
